The Historical Society of Michigan (HSM), established in 1828, is the state's oldest cultural organization dedicated to connecting Michigan's rich history to its residents through a variety of educational programs, publications, and events. As a member-supported nonprofit, HSM relies on donations to promote the understanding and appreciation of Michigan's past while offering resources for students, educators, and historical organizations.

HSM provides a diverse array of offerings, including weekly lectures, conferences, and specialized workshops aimed at enhancing local history knowledge. With publications like the Michigan History magazine and the academic journal The Michigan Historical Review, HSM plays a vital role in preserving and sharing the stories of Michigan's heritage.
